Smithsonite w/ Calcite (rare - Bruce Murphy Coll.)

Silver Bill Mine, Gleeson, Cochise Co., Arizona
Miniature, 4.1 x 2.8 x 0.6 cm

Item Description

Good smithsonite specimens are rare from this extinct small underground mine near Tombstone. This is a really cute undulating lightweight two-sided crust of tiny pretty powder-blue rice-grain smithsonite crystals. One side is dramatically peppered with glassy oxide-tinted calcite rhombs adding pizzazz and color contrast. Excellent and rare combination material from the Bruce Murphy Arizona Collection. See the March-April 1983 Mineralogical Record article on the Silver Bill Mine in Vol. 14, No. 2.
